"alptha" means "alp (past part. of alp)" in Irish (verb). Mutation forms: Urú → n-alptha, Réamhlitir h → halptha, Réamhlitir t → t-alptha.
In Irish, the first letter of "alptha" changes depending on the grammatical context. These are the mutated forms:
| Mutation | Form |
|---|---|
| Base form | alptha |
| Urú | n-alptha |
| Réamhlitir h | halptha |
| Réamhlitir t | t-alptha |
